What Data We Collect on komandan
We collect data across several touchpoints in your komandan journey. During account creation, we require your email address, chosen password, full name, date of birth, phone number, and residential address. This information is mandatory to open an account and establish your identity in our system.
Before your first withdrawal, we request identity verification documents: a government-issued ID (passport, driver's license, or national ID card) and proof of address (utility bill, bank statement, or government document). We store scanned copies of these documents in encrypted form. This Know Your Customer (KYC) process complies with anti-money-laundering regulations and protects your account from fraudulent access.
During gameplay, we log every transaction: bets placed, game outcomes, payouts, deposits, and withdrawals. We record the timestamp of each action, the amount, and the result. This detailed log is permanent and forms the audit trail of your account activity. We also collect technical data: your IP address, browser type, device information, and session duration. This helps us detect suspicious login patterns and prevent unauthorized access.
Payment information is handled carefully. When you deposit via DANA, e-wallet, mobile banking, local payment, online payment, e-wallet, or bank transfer, we do not store your full payment credentials. Instead, our payment processor (the e-wallet or bank) handles sensitive details, and we receive only a confirmation of successful transfer. We store the transaction ID, amount, and date of each transaction for reconciliation and customer support purposes.

How We Use Your Data on komandan
We use your komandan data for five primary purposes: account management, regulatory compliance, fraud prevention, customer support, and platform improvement. Account management covers sending you login confirmations, password resets, deposit notifications, and withdrawal confirmations. These communications are sent to your registered email and are essential for account security.
Regulatory compliance is non-negotiable. We are required by law to collect and retain personal data to prevent money laundering and terrorist financing. Government agencies and financial regulators may request access to your account data as part of investigations. We comply with such requests when backed by legal authority and document each disclosure in our records.
Fraud prevention uses your data to flag suspicious patterns: multiple failed login attempts, unusually large bets, rapid deposits followed by large withdrawals, or access from unusual IP addresses. Our system alerts our fraud team, who may contact you to verify activity or temporarily restrict your account pending investigation. This protection benefits all komandan players by maintaining platform integrity.
Customer support uses your data to investigate disputes, retrieve game logs, and clarify settlement questions. If you report a technical issue, our support team accesses your session history to diagnose the problem. If you dispute a game outcome, we pull the hand replay or spin footage to investigate.
Platform improvement includes analytics about game popularity, player preferences, and feature usage. We analyze aggregated, anonymized data to improve table variety, optimize user experience, and identify payment processing bottlenecks. This analysis never involves individual player identification—we study trends, not individuals.
Third-Party Processors and Data Sharing on komandan
We share your data with third parties only when necessary to deliver komandan services or comply with law. Our primary third-party partners are payment processors. When you deposit or withdraw, your transaction data flows to mobile banking, local payment, online payment, e-wallet, mobile banking, local payment, or your bank. These processors receive only the information needed to execute the transaction: your account identifier, amount, and timestamp. They do not receive your gameplay history or betting patterns.
We may also share data with cybersecurity vendors who conduct penetration testing and vulnerability assessments on our systems. These vendors sign strict confidentiality agreements and access only non-sensitive technical logs, never personal account details.
Law enforcement and regulatory authorities may request your data through legal channels. We comply with subpoenas, court orders, and regulatory inquiries backed by legitimate legal authority. Before disclosing data, we verify the authenticity of the request and document the disclosure. We do not share data with government agencies for routine intelligence gathering or without legal compulsion.
We do not sell your data to marketing firms, data brokers, or advertisers. Your email address, gaming history, and financial information remain confidential to komandan and are not shared for profit.

How Long We Retain Your Data on komandan
We retain personal data for as long as your account is active, plus a retention period afterward for regulatory and dispute-resolution purposes. Account closure does not immediately delete your data. We maintain records for a minimum of seven years to comply with financial regulations and support potential investigations or disputes that may arise after account closure.
Game logs and transaction records are retained indefinitely. This permanent archive protects both you and komandan: you can audit your activity at any point, and we can investigate disputes or fraud allegations years after they occur. Old records are not immediately accessible through your account dashboard (for performance reasons), but our support team can retrieve them if you request access.
Identity documents (scanned ID, proof of address) are retained as long as your account is open. Upon account closure and expiry of the seven-year retention window, these documents are securely deleted. You may request early deletion of documents after your account is closed, but we will notify you if deletion would violate regulatory requirements.
Your Rights Regarding Your Data on komandan
You have the right to request access to all data we hold about you. Contact our support team with a formal "data access request," and we will compile your personal information and send it to you in a structured, readable format within 30 days. This includes your account details, transaction history, game logs, and any notes our support team has recorded about your account.
You may request correction of inaccurate data. If your registered name or address is wrong, notify us immediately, and we will update it. Corrected data is logged with a timestamp to maintain audit integrity.
You have the right to request deletion of your data, subject to legal limitations. If you close your account and seven years have passed since closure, we can securely delete non-critical data (e.g., scanned documents). However, we cannot delete transaction records or game logs if doing so would violate financial regulations or prevent us from defending disputes. Your deletion request will be processed within 30 days, with clear explanation of any data we retain for legal reasons.
You may object to our processing of your data for marketing purposes (though komandan does not conduct active marketing campaigns). You may also withdraw consent to store data beyond what is legally required, though such withdrawal may result in account restriction or closure.
To exercise any of these rights, contact our support team in writing via email and identify your request clearly: "Data Access Request," "Data Correction Request," or "Data Deletion Request." We will respond within 30 days with confirmation of action taken or detailed explanation of any limitations.
Cookies and Tracking on komandan
We use cookies to maintain your session on komandan. When you log in, we set a session cookie that authenticates your browser for the duration of your visit. This cookie is essential to platform functionality—without it, you would be asked to log in repeatedly. Session cookies expire when you close your browser or log out manually.
We also use analytics cookies to track user behaviour on aggregate level: which games are visited most, which tables attract more players, and how long users spend in different areas. These analytics are anonymized—we do not tie them to individual player names. The insights help us understand platform usage and plan improvements.
We do not use third-party tracking pixels or allow advertisers to place cookies on komandan. Your browsing data stays within komandan and is not shared with external analytics vendors (such as Google Analytics). If you wish to disable cookies, most browsers allow you to configure this in settings; however, disabling session cookies will prevent you from logging in to komandan.
How We Secure Your Data on komandan
We encrypt all data in transit using TLS (Transport Layer Security) protocol. Every communication between your browser and our servers is encrypted, preventing interception of sensitive information such as passwords or payment details.
Data at rest is encrypted on our servers using AES-256 encryption. Sensitive fields (passwords, identity document images, payment confirmations) are encrypted and accessible only to authorized personnel with decryption keys. We maintain regular security audits and penetration testing to identify vulnerabilities before they can be exploited.
Despite our security measures, no system is non-specific info secure. If a data breach occurs, we will notify affected users within a reasonable timeframe and document the incident. We maintain cyber insurance to cover potential losses from security breaches. Our incident response plan includes immediate containment, investigation, and user notification.
